Nutella Puff Pastries Recipe

  • Total Time: 25 minutes
  • Yield: 10 servings

Ingredients

Puff Pastry

  • 1 package prepared puff pastry (thawed)

Filling

  • ¾ cup Nutella hazelnut spread

Egg Wash & Topping

  • 2 eggs
  • 3 Tbsp confectioners’ sugar (powdered sugar)


Instructions

  1. Preheat Oven and Prepare Pastry: Preheat your oven to 350ºF (175ºC). Unwrap the thawed puff pastry sheets and lay them on a clean countertop or cutting board. Gently roll each sheet out slightly to increase their size without making them too thin. This step helps you get extra pastries from the package.
  2. Spread Nutella: Evenly spread the Nutella hazelnut spread over one puff pastry sheet, covering every corner and edge. Carefully place the second pastry sheet on top, aligning the edges and corners to sandwich the Nutella evenly.
  3. Cut Strips: Using a pizza cutter or a sharp knife, cut the layered pastries into ½ inch wide strips to create individual pastry strips.
  4. Twist and Shape: Twist each strip gently, then coil it into a swirl shape. Place the twisted swirls on a baking sheet lined with parchment paper.
  5. Apply Egg Wash and Bake: Crack the eggs into a small bowl and whisk them well to make an egg wash. Brush each pastry swirl generously with the egg wash to ensure a beautiful golden glaze. Bake in the preheated oven for 10-15 minutes or until the pastries are golden brown and flaky.
  6. Cool and Dust: Allow the pastries to cool for a few minutes after baking. Dust with confectioners’ sugar before serving for a sweet finishing touch. Enjoy warm for the best flavor and texture.

Notes

  • Make sure the puff pastry is fully thawed before rolling and shaping to prevent cracking.
  • You can substitute Nutella with any other chocolate-hazelnut spread or even a fruit jam for variation.
  • If you prefer, sprinkle some chopped nuts on top before baking for added crunch.
  • Store leftover pastries in an airtight container at room temperature for up to 2 days; reheat in the oven to regain flakiness.
